SportsPITTSBURGH and Carnegie Mellon University to Host NCAA Division III Men’s and Women’s Cross Country Championships in 2020

April 18, 2017

The NCAA has just announced that the city of Pittsburgh will host 11 NCAA Championships from 2018 to 2022. Along with SportsPITTSBURGH, Carnegie Mellon University will serve as the host for the NCAA Division III Men’s and Women’s Cross Country Regional in 2019 and the NCAA Division III Men’s and Women’s Cross Country Championships in 2020. In total, Pittsburgh was awarded 22 preliminary and finals rounds of NCAA championship events in Tuesday's announcements, the most of any city in the country.

Tartans Place 20th at NCAA Cross Country Championships

November 19, 2016

The Carnegie Mellon University men's cross country team competed in the 2016 NCAA Division III Men's Cross Country Championships hosted at the E.P. "Tom" Sawyer Park in Louisville, Kentucky, on Saturday, November, 19. The Tartans finished 20th out of 32 teams with 480 points while North Central University won the team championship with 60 points.

Tartans Place Third at Mideast Regional

November 12, 2016

The Carnegie Mellon University men's cross country team competed at the 2016 Mideast Regional on Saturday, November 12, at DeSales University in Center Valley, Pa. The Tartans finished third in a field of 52 teams with 115 points. Johns Hopkins University won the meet as Haverford College finished second.

Tartans Tie WashU for UAA Championship

October 29, 2016

The Carnegie Mellon University men's cross country team earned its second straight University Athletic Association (UAA) Championship on Saturday, October 29 when seven members of the team finished in the top 18 to earn 58 points. The Tartans tied Washiington University in St. Louis for the team title as the Bears also tallied 58 points.
